Equipment info

The Keithley DMM7510 is a 7.5-digit graphical sampling multimeter that combines precision DC/AC measurement capabilities with high-speed waveform digitization and touchscreen visualization. Built around an 18-bit digitizer sampling at 1 MS/s, the instrument captures transient events and dynamic signals with 10 nV DC voltage sensitivity and 1 pA DC current sensitivity. The 5-inch color touchscreen with pinch-and-zoom functionality enables intuitive analysis of captured waveforms, making it ideal for characterizing low-power devices and time-domain behavior. With 14 ppm basic one-year DCV accuracy, selectable 3.5- to 7.5-digit resolution, and internal memory for over 11 million readings (standard mode) or 27.5 million (compact mode), the DMM7510 bridges traditional multimetry and digitization in a single portable platform.

– Technical Specifications

Resolution & Display: 3.5- to 7.5-digit selectable. 5-inch capacitive touchscreen, color TFT WVGA (800 × 480) with LED backlight.

Digitizer: 1 MS/s sampling rate. 18-bit resolution. Internal memory: >11 million readings (standard) or 27.5 million readings (compact mode).

DC Voltage: 10 nV sensitivity. Maximum 1000 V. Selectable input impedance (>10 GΩ || <400 pF or 10 MΩ ±1%). 14 ppm basic one-year DCV accuracy.

AC Voltage: True RMS. 0.1 µV ac resolution. Maximum 700 V ac.

DC Current: 1 pA sensitivity. Maximum 10 A dc.

AC Current: True RMS. 1 nA resolution. Maximum 10 A ac.

Resistance: 0.1 µΩ sensitivity. 2- and 4-wire measurement, offset-compensated ohms, dry circuit. Maximum 1 GΩ.

Additional Functions: Frequency to 500 kHz. Temperature (RTD, thermistor, thermocouple). Capacitance (1 nF to 1000 µF). Diode and continuity testing. DC voltage ratio. Voltage and current waveform digitization.

Environmental: Operating 0°C to 50°C. Relative humidity 0% to 80% non-condensing. 90-minute warmup for specified accuracy. Auto-calibration minimizes temperature and time drift.

– Key Features

• High-resolution 18-bit digitizer with 1 MS/s capture rate for transient and waveform analysis
• Dual-impedance selectable input for DC voltage (high-impedance or precision 10 MΩ)
• Picoampere-level DC current sensitivity for leakage and low-power device characterization
• 27.5 million reading capacity in compact mode for extended automated test sequences
• Auto-calibration for drift reduction across operating temperature range
• Pinch-and-zoom touchscreen interface for signal exploration

– Typical Applications

• Battery and power supply characterization
• Leakage current measurement in semiconductor devices
• Transient capture during power transitions
• Impedance and frequency response analysis
• Temperature monitoring with multiple sensor types
• High-volume production testing with extended data logging
